High Contrast is a feature that heightens the color contrast of
some text and images on your computer screen, making those items more distinct
and easier to identify.
-
Click to open Personalization.
-
Under Basic and High Contrast Themes, click
the high-contrast color scheme that you want to use.
To turn on High Contrast in Windows 7 Home Basic and
Windows 7 Starter
-
Open Display by clicking the
Start button

, clicking
Control Panel, clicking
Appearance, and
then clicking
Display.
-
In the left pane, click Change color
scheme.
-
Under Color scheme, click the high-contrast
color scheme that you want to use, and then click OK.
